Jason Statham’s Frank Martin and Tom Cruise’s Vincent share the same universe

Jason Stathamhas been part of some of the most beloved action franchises of the modern era. But before showcasing his driving skills in theFast and Furiousfranchise, he was known for his work inThe Transporterfranchise. Playing the role of Frank Martin garnered a lot of buzz around the actor and following his cameo inTom Cruise‘sCollateral, fans believed that Statham was reprising the role of Frank Martin. Although this was never confirmed and fans speculated for years whether the two universes were connected or not, the screenwriter eventually confirmed the theory. He said,

“[Airport Man is] absolutely Frank Martin of Transporter,” Beattie said. “I asked Jason about that […] Yeah, absolutely. Yes, it’s canon. Same world…. the studio will never admit to that, but in my head, absolutely it’s him.”

Jason Statham explained his reason behind not returning for moreTransportermovies

Despite each ofTheTransporterentries, starring Jason Statham, doing decent at the box office, the actor declined the offer to return for three more movies. According to theFast and Furiousstar, the studio reportedly wanted him to sign for the role without even giving him a script and he wasn’t offered a favorable paycheck for the follow-ups. He said,

“You know what? It was obviously a great experience doing those films, and I would have loved to keep doing it. But they wanted me to sign on and do three more films without even seeing a script, and they offered me less money to do three than I’d get paid for one!”
